Are chives poisonous to cats and should they be kept away from them?

Yes, chives are toxic to cats and should be kept away from them. Consuming chives can cause gastrointestinal upset, lethargy, and potentially more severe symptoms in cats. It is best to avoid giving chives to cats and ensure they do not have access to them.


Are coffee grounds bad for cats and should they be kept away from them?

Yes, coffee grounds are harmful to cats and should be kept away from them. Coffee contains caffeine, which is toxic to cats and can cause symptoms such as vomiting, diarrhea, rapid heartbeat, and even seizures. It is important to keep coffee grounds and other caffeinated products out of reach of cats to prevent accidental ingestion and potential poisoning.

What are otto cats?

Otto cats are actually a type of catfish, commonly kept in freshwater aquariums. They are algae eaters, and are relatively peaceful (non-aggressive). They prefer to school, and should always be kept in groups of at least 3.
